The Rise of Independent Filmmaking

The landscape of the film industry has been transformed in recent years by the rise of independent filmmaking. Independent studios have emerged as powerhouses, creating standout works that challenge traditional norms and push the boundaries of storytelling. These filmmakers bring fresh perspectives and innovative approaches to the screen, captivating audiences with thought-provoking narratives and unique visual styles.

One of the key driving forces behind the surge in independent filmmaking is the accessibility of technology and resources. With advancements in digital cameras, editing software, and online distribution platforms, aspiring filmmakers now have the tools they need to bring their creative visions to life. This democratization of filmmaking has empowered independent artists to break free from the constraints of big-budget productions and explore storytelling in a more personal and authentic way.

Challenges Faced by Indie Studios

Budget constraints are a prominent challenge faced by indie film studios. Limited financial resources often restrict the scope of productions, leading to compromises in areas such as casting, production design, and special effects. Despite their creativity and vision, independent filmmakers may struggle to execute their projects at the desired level of quality due to budgetary constraints.

Another obstacle encountered by indie studios is the struggle to secure distribution deals. With major studios dominating the market, independent films may find it challenging to reach a wider audience through traditional distribution channels. This limitation can hinder the commercial success of indie films and restrict their potential impact on the film industry as a whole.

What is an indie film studio?

An indie film studio is a small, independent production company that creates films outside of the traditional Hollywood studio system.

What are some common challenges faced by indie studios?

Some common challenges faced by indie studios include limited budgets, difficulty securing distribution deals, and lack of marketing resources.

How has the rise of independent filmmaking impacted the industry?

The rise of independent filmmaking has allowed for a greater diversity of voices and stories to be told on screen, challenging the dominance of mainstream Hollywood films.

Are there any advantages to being an indie studio?

Yes, indie studios have more creative freedom and control over their projects, allowing them to take more risks and experiment with different styles and genres.

How can indie studios overcome the challenges they face?

Indie studios can overcome challenges by networking with other filmmakers, seeking out alternative funding sources, and building a strong online presence to connect with audiences directly.
